`
plane
  • 浏览: 161786 次
  • 性别: Icon_minigender_1
  • 来自: 深圳
社区版块
存档分类
最新评论

JS 验证 时间 和 特殊字符

    博客分类:
  • java
阅读更多
//日期格式判断
function IsValidDate(dateStr)   
{ 
   var reg = /^((\d{2}(([02468][048])|([13579][26]))[\-\/\s]?((((0?[13578])|(1[02]))[\-\/\s]?((0?[1-9])|([1-2][0-9])|(3[01])))|(((0?[469])|(11))[\-\/\s]?((0?[1-9])|([1-2][0-9])|(30)))|(0?2[\-\/\s]?((0?[1-9])|([1-2][0-9])))))|(\d{2}(([02468][1235679])|([13579][01345789]))[\-\/\s]?((((0?[13578])|(1[02]))[\-\/\s]?((0?[1-9])|([1-2][0-9])|(3[01])))|(((0?[469])|(11))[\-\/\s]?((0?[1-9])|([1-2][0-9])|(30)))|(0?2[\-\/\s]?((0?[1-9])|(1[0-9])|(2[0-8]))))))(\s(((0?[0-9])|([1-2][0-3]))\:([0-5]?[0-9])((\s)|(\:([0-5]?[0-9])))))?$/;
   alert(reg);
   alert(reg.test(dateStr));
   if(reg.test(dateStr))
   {
      alert("正确");
      return true;
   }
   return false;
     
}



function inputCheck(s) 
{ 
    var reg = /([~!@#$%^&*\/\\,.\(\)])+/;
    if(reg.test(s))
    {
        return true;
    }
    else
    {
       return false;
    }
}
分享到:
评论

相关推荐

    表单的验证数字字符特殊符号

    `jquery.alphanumeric.js`和`jquery.alphanumeric.pack.js`是jQuery的扩展插件,用于实现数字和字母(可选特殊字符)的表单验证。 使用这个插件,开发者可以通过简单的配置来实现对表单输入的验证,例如: ```...

    JavaScript代码判断输入的字符串是否含有特殊字符和表情代码实例

    标题中所提及的“JavaScript代码判断输入的字符串是否含有特殊字符和表情”,实质上是介绍了一种使用JavaScript语言进行前端数据验证的技术方法。这种技术常见于各种表单验证中,用于确保用户输入的数据符合特定格式...

    验证自定义特殊字符.rar

    在IT行业中,尤其是在软件开发和数据处理领域,验证自定义特殊字符是一项常见的任务。这涉及到字符串处理、正则表达式、编码规范等多个方面。标题和描述中的“验证自定义特殊字符”显然指的是对输入数据中特定字符集...

    js校验特殊字符

    总结来说,JavaScript的正则表达式提供了一种强大的工具来校验和过滤输入数据中的特殊字符,确保数据的合规性和安全性。理解正则表达式的语法和如何正确转义特殊字符,是编写这类校验功能的关键。在实际开发中,应...

    JS 过滤特殊字符

    本文将深入探讨如何在JavaScript中进行特殊字符过滤,并提供相关工具和源码的使用方法。 一、为什么要过滤特殊字符? 1. 防止SQL注入:特殊字符如单引号(')、双引号(")、分号(;)等在SQL语句中具有特定含义,如果不...

    js处理特殊字符

    在JavaScript(以下简称JS)开发过程中,经常会遇到需要处理文本字符串中的特殊字符的情况。这些特殊字符可能包括但不限于:`~!@#$%^&*()=|{}':;',[]<>/?~@#&*—|{}"等。对于这些特殊字符的处理,通常涉及到字符串的...

    extjs表单验证特殊字符

    在自定义验证函数中,可以利用JavaScript的正则表达式来匹配和排除特殊字符。上述示例中,`^[a-zA-Z0-9_]*$`是一个正则表达式,它表示字符串只能由字母、数字和下划线组成,不能有其他字符。 4. **全局验证(Ext....

    彻底根治Spring @ResponseBody JavaScript HTML特殊字符

    在开发Web应用时,我们经常会遇到一个问题:当使用Spring MVC的`@ResponseBody`注解将后端处理结果直接转化为HTTP响应体时,如果这个结果中包含HTML特殊字符,如尖角号、引号、按位与符号等,浏览器可能会误解析,...

    javascript 字符串的验证基础篇之JS(适合新手)

    3. 密码强度验证:通常要求包含字母、数字,可能还有特殊字符,具体规则需根据项目需求定制。 五、表单验证 在网页开发中,我们经常需要验证用户输入的数据。JavaScript可以在客户端进行初步验证,提高用户体验并...

    判断密码必须包括大小写字母,特殊字符,数字,长度8到16位

    3. **布尔变量跟踪**:使用四个布尔变量 `bHasSpecial`, `bHasNumber`, `bHasLower`, `bHasUpper` 分别记录密码是否包含特殊字符、数字、小写字母和大写字母。 4. **最终判断**:通过逻辑运算符 `And` 将所有条件...

    javascript 去除特殊符和标点符号

    例如,在表单提交前去除不必要的标点符号和特殊字符,可以有效提高系统的安全性。 #### 3.2 文本分析 对于需要对文本进行深入分析的应用程序来说,去除特殊字符能够简化后续的数据处理过程,使得算法更加高效。 ##...

    Js中使用正则表达式验证输入是否有特殊字符

    Js中使用正则表达式验证输入是否有特殊字符的代码如下所示: //验证是否有特殊字符 function checkval(t) { var re = /^[\u4e00-\u9fa5a-z]+$/gi;//只能输入汉字和英文字母 if (re.test(t)) { return true; } ...

    js验证大全,非常棒的js验证,含有多种特效,是程序员必备的东东

    "js验证大全"是一个集合了多种JavaScript验证技术和特效的资源包,对于程序员来说,它是一个非常宝贵的参考资料。 首先,我们来看一下这个压缩包中包含的文件: 1. **Default.aspx**:这是一个ASP.NET网页文件,...

    js 验证 自定义 类

    总结,这个"js 验证 自定义 类"框架旨在提供一种高效、灵活和可扩展的JavaScript验证解决方案。通过其内置的基本验证功能和自定义规则的能力,开发者可以轻松应对各种数据验证需求,同时保持良好的用户体验。结合...

    js特殊字符

    ### js特殊字符 #### 知识点概述 在JavaScript编程中,处理字符串是常见的任务之一。其中,识别和处理特殊字符对于确保数据的有效性和安全性至关重要。本文将基于提供的代码片段来探讨如何使用正则表达式有效地...

    JavaScript 验证非法字符输入

    对于防止SQL注入,可以使用预编译语句或者转义特殊字符,例如在使用jQuery库的情况下,可以利用`.val()`方法获取值并使用`encodeURIComponent()`函数编码: ```javascript var safeInput = encodeURIComponent($('#...

    js表单验证 全网最全的 表单验证

    `form表单验证`是JavaScript验证的核心部分。HTML `<form>`元素用于创建表单,而JavaScript则用来处理表单事件,如`onsubmit`、`onchange`等,用于在用户提交或更改输入时执行验证逻辑。例如,可以使用`event....

    字符验证/** 字符验证/**

    `checkInputChar` 是一个用于检测特定特殊字符的 JavaScript 函数。它的作用是遍历用户输入的字符串,检查其中是否包含预定义的一系列特殊字符。如果发现这些特殊字符,则提示用户存在非法输入,并返回 `false`;...

    指定特殊字符不能使用

    本篇文章将详细介绍一个JavaScript函数`validate`,该函数用于检查字符串是否符合特定规则:不允许包含某些特殊字符,并且必须同时包含数字、大写字母、小写字母以及其他字符(非数字和字母),并且这些类型的字符不...

Global site tag (gtag.js) - Google Analytics